Analysis Of The Impact Of Demographic Characteristics On Chinese Residents’ Participating In Commercial Life Insurance

With the development of China’s economy and society,China’s population structure is undergoing profound adjustment.The aging of the population and fewer children bring great challenges to the current old-age security system,which relies too much on the first pillar.However,the improvement of average life expectancy and the progress of medical technology also bring heavy financial burden to the current absolutely dominant basic medical security system.As a part of the multi-level social security system,commercial personal insurance can effectively deal with the "longevity risk","chronic disease" and other issues,and help to promote the transformation of the multi-level insurance security from "whether or not" to "good or bad" in China.At present,the total number of commercial insurance in China has jumped to the second in the world,but the depth and density of insurance are significantly lower than those of developed countries,and the low participation rate of commercial personal insurance is one of the important reasons.In order to further promote the development of China’s commercial life insurance market,at the same time,to explore the factors affecting the participation of commercial life insurance for Chinese residents,especially in the context of profound adjustment of population structure and sustainable development of economic and social environment,the influence of the demographic characteristics of Chinese residents on their participation in commercial life insurance,this paper first summarizes the research achievements of domestic and foreign scholars in related fields,on this basis,the direction of deepening the research is further proposed;next,Analyze the development status of Chinese commercial life insurance market and the practical factors affecting the development of Chinese commercial life insurance market;once more,to analyze the relevant theories affecting the demand of commercial life insurance,And put forward the research hypothesis of this paper;last,Using data from the China Family Finance Survey(CHFS),through both the Probit and the Tobit model,an empirical study on the impact of demographic characteristics on Chinese residents’ participation in commercial life insurance,the effects of other factors were also examined,combined with the research conclusions,the government,commercial insurance companies and residents respectively put forward relevant suggestions.The research results show that,first,in terms of the independent variables,the age,education level and occupation type of the residents will all affect their participation in commercial life insurance.The older the residents are,the lower the possibility and degree of participating in commercial life insurance,the higher the education level,the more likely they are to participate in commercial life insurance,and the more likely to participate in commercial life insurance than the residents working in government institutions,state-owned or collective units.Second,residents’ awareness of fitness and health care,the use of the Internet,the ownership of financial advisers,and the degree of attention to economic and financial information are all positively related to their participation in commercial personal insurance.These factors are also the perspectives that pay less attention to in domestic research.Third,residents holding enterprise annuity or occupational annuity will also promote their participation in commercial life insurance.
